Description

General part information

DS90LVRA2 Series

The DS90LVRA2 is a dual CMOS differential line receiver designed for applications requiring high input common mode range, high data rates and CMOS output with slew rate control. The device is designed to support data rates of 600 Mbps (300 MHz) utilizing Low Voltage Differential Signaling (LVDS) technology.

The DS90LVRA2 accepts low voltage (350 mV typical) differential input signals and translates them to 1.8 V CMOS output levels depending on power supply voltage. The DS90LVRA2 has a flow-through design for easy PCB layout.

The DS90LVRA2 and companion LVDS line driver DS90LV027AQ provide a new alternative to high power PECL/ECL devices for high speed point-to-point interface applications.
